Battle of Nagyvárad (1664)

The battle of Nagyvárad in 1664 occurred when an army of Hungarians and Germans led by László Rákóczy attacked Nagyvárad in order to capture it; however, despite gaining entry, they were later repelled from the city by the Ottoman garrison.
